If all of your wireless clients support WPA encryption, we recommend using WPA instead of WEP because WPA:
•
Provides much stronger encryption and is more secure
•
Provides authentication to ensure that
only
authorized users can log on to your WLAN
•
Is much easier to configure
•
Uses a standard algorithm on all compliant products to generate a key from a textual passphrase
•
Will be incorporated into the new IEEE 802.11i wireless networking standard

If you use a local pre-shared key (WPA-PSK) passphrase, you
must configure the identical passphrase to the
VT2500
on each
wireless client. Home and small-office settings typically use a
local passphrase.
